 |
| In the afternoon we, a friend from the first hostel and I, went with the boat to the islands, which are situated outside the city. (Up): château d'if, the castle. We did not stop by here, but instead continued to the bigger islands: les Iles Frioul (all other photos). The place is just amazing and georgeous and soo beautiful! It is a must to visit! A bit expensive though, 10.80€ each for visiting just one of the islands, but in the end it was really worth it! |

After this I met up with a guy from my second Hostel and we took the bus 21 to Luminy, from there hiking in the National Park of Marseille, les Calanques. This place is just amazing! Just look at the pictures and you will fall in love with this place!
 |
| The view is just breathtaking! On the hills you could also see many rock- or landslides (d.r). |
 |
| Continued hiking along narrow, sometimes almost dangerous trails, enjoying the view and nature. Sometimes climbing down or up required chains or stairs in order to climb there. |
If you love to hike you should not miss Calanque! Sometimes I also tried more dangerous routes and found myself climbing down a rocky hill, without any marked routes, but got down safe. The experience was just amazing! When going here be prepaired of walking and climbing a lot! But it is all worth the effort! In the evening I went for a Party at the first Hostel.
